Default Domain Administrator Not Correctly Configured

ID: Q165743


The information in this article applies to:
  • Microsoft Windows NT Workstation versions 3.5, 3.51, 4.0
  • Microsoft Windows NT Server versions 3.5, 3.51, 4.0


SYMPTOMS

After you change the Administrator accounts password or any other account with domain administrative privileges, you receive the following error message:

This default domain administrator is not configured correctly.
However, if you click OK, you are logged in and have full administrative privileges.


MORE INFORMATION

The error message can occur if a Citrix Winframe client is running on the workstation where you try to log on. Within the Citrix Winframe Client setup, there is a User-ID & Password option. If this option has been filled out using an account whose credentials no longer match (for example, the password has changed), the accounts will no longer be in synch, and will cause the error message.


RESOLUTION

Clear the checkbox in the Citrix Winframe Client setup (there should also be a Citrix tab in User Manager where you can access this information) so that no account is defined. You can also change the password to match that of the specified account.
